Common Signs Of Nursing Home Abuse Or Neglect in Washington NJ

Whether it is being our own advocate or watching out for a loved one, it might not be as apparent as you think to pick up on the truth that a resident has been the victim of abuse or overlook. Through our prior experience, we have learned that you need to always be on the lookout for falls with injuries and inexplicable injuries; sudden changes in client behavior or diagnosis; bedsores or pressure ulcers; fast weight reduction or poor nutrition; unhygienic conditions; overmedication; abrupt or unanticipated death; transfer to a hospital or injury care clinic for infection, unusual injuries, or malnutrition; and inadequate staffing or poor quality of staff.
Frequently residents suffer from reduced mobility which presents the increased threat for bed sores, lung problems and orthopedic injuries. The nursing homes that accept these patients are anticipated to have this knowledge and customize their care strategy accordingly to meet the needs of the senior and bedridden.
